              Dochartaigh @HolyIceCube
              last edited by Dochartaigh

              I'll bet you can find a longer version of this. Right angle mini HDMI, you can route it right through the center hole the cord originally went through. With the larger battery you want to use that would take care of it's power needs, then it would ONLY have 1 single wire like the real SNES controller is meant to have ;) ...I don't know what that object in the old cord hole is now however - if it's something you're using or what (EDIT: just looked at your build pics again....seems to be a mini flashlight of some sort... 0;)

              Might have to take an exacto and hack the right angle plug to save some space, and using epoxy to set the wire in place so it doesn't get ripped out would definitely be in order.
